Heads up, reviewer: the Brambleswitch fan-out worker now applies backpressure when the notification queue crosses the high-water mark, so downstream push senders won't get flooded like in the January incident. Deploys go through the usual canary stage; watch queue depth for ten minutes before promoting. If you see sustained shedding, roll back rather than tuning live — the knobs are touchy. Everything is driven by environment config, nothing hardcoded anymore. The canary and production pods both boot with the following configuration values.

settings of fahag-haduf:
[ulaox]
port = 8443
region = south-2
host = ulaox.lumiccorp.internal
timeout_ms = 500
retries = 8

Handover note for security review: transferring the Moonreach tide-table widget from me to Dario. The widget fetches tide predictions from our internal Harborline feed over mutual TLS and renders them client-side; no user data is stored. Auth between the widget backend and the feed uses short-lived tokens rotated hourly. Known gaps: the staging instance still allows plaintext fallback, which we plan to remove next sprint. To support your review, the production deployment currently runs with the configuration values listed here.

service settings:
druwyn:
  log_level: debug
  metrics_host: metrics.druwyn.tolvaqlabs.internal
  pool_size: 32

## Deployment

FareMirror compares nightly hotel rates across Bramblehost partner channels and flags parity violations. Deploy only from a tagged release; the scraper workers and the comparator must ship together or diff results will skew. After the rollout completes, verify the comparator pods loaded the expected settings, which are reproduced here for reference.

service settings:
ralael:
  pin: 7453
  tenant: zorath
  seal: seal_087806e4
  metrics_host: metrics.ralael.paliqworks.example
  standby_team: fraath
  escalation: praok-istiel
  nonce: 10e083